Mr. Shepard was the victim of a hate crime that would soon become the focus of the entire nation\u2014he was killed because he was gay.<\/p>\n<p><!--more-->Four weeks later, members of the Tectonic Theater Project took what would be the first of six visits to Laramie. During the aftermath of Mr. Shepard\u2019s murder and the arrest and trial of the perpetrators, members of Tectonic conducted over 200 interviews with the citizens of the town. <em>The Laramie Project<\/em> is what resulted from those interviews.<\/p>\n<p>The play is a gripping theatrical collage that explores the depth of the human spirit. It does not provide its audience with easy answers; rather it forces us to ask the most challenging questions about who we are, what we believe in, and what kind of world we want to live in.<\/p>\n<p>Special Events:<\/p>\n<p>April 25, 27 and May 2-4 at 7pm.<br \/>\nPlease join us after these performances for talks with the cast, crew, and local LGBT scholars and activists. A member of the Matthew Shepard Foundation&#8217;s Speaker&#8217;s Bureau, Newman is the author of over 60 books for adults, teens, and children. Her book <em>Heather Has Two Mommies<\/em> was the first for children depicting a positive image of a lesbian family.
